Alert Details

A Severe Thunderstorm Warning (SVR) has been issued by the National Weather Service in Mobile AL. The alert is effective from June 2 at 5:28 PM CDT until June 2 at 6:00 PM CDT.

Affected Areas

The warning covers west central Mobile County in southwestern Alabama, including Midtown Mobile, Prichard, Chunchula, Semmes, Tanner Williams, I65 And I165, I65 And AL 158, and Mobile Regional Airport.

What You Should Do

For your protection move to an interior room on the lowest floor of a building.

Expected Conditions

At 5:28 PM CDT, a severe thunderstorm was located 4 miles north of Semmes, or 10 miles west of Saraland, moving south at 20 mph. Hazards include 60 mph wind gusts and hail up to 0.75 inches. Expect damage to roofs, siding, and trees.

Timeline

The alert is in effect from June 2 at 5:28 PM CDT and expires at 6:00 PM CDT on the same day.
